Hi congrats on your engagement! Recently my soon to be sister in law was in town and she wanted to have a look around Dubai to get some ideas. I took her to the Bridal Shop on Jumeirah Beach Road and the Bridal Room in JLT. The Bridal Shop is run by the sweetest Pilipino lady. I expected fancy! because of all the recommendations on EW but it is actually a smallish store but still with a lot of dresses. The dresses were amazing and I saw quite a few in there that were in your price range. I then understood why it was so popular; great service, great dresses, and great prices. So you basically don't have to pay for the velvety carpet under you feet when you try dresses on. (they also don't have clips for trying dresses on , which was a little puzzling but still we made it work) Our second and final store was the Bridal Room in JLT. This place was very flashy and I would say if you want to have some fun with your girlfriends head over there. They have an amazing space and show you the dresses on an Ipad for selection. My sister in law to be tried on 17 dresses! and they really didn't blink an eye. The space there was very plush and really what I envisioned from what I have seen in movies of what bridal stores were like, we didn't catch a glimpse of the prices but one very detailed dress which turned out to be (scary but not too scary) of 8900.
